Interested in Semi-Private Training?
Semi-Private Training pairs two members with one coach while maintaining individualized programming and coaching. Because you’re sharing your training hour, it offers a lower monthly investment than Private Training.
If you’re joining with a spouse, friend, or family member, Semi-Private Training can be an option from day one. Otherwise, most new members begin with Private Training so we can get to know them, understand their goals, and build a strong foundation. As we learn more about your schedule, personality, and training style, Semi-Private Training may become a great fit down the road.
